Output 1821e5876ce1008b78fe325319ba79fdd7ed5f926a4b7334c25ad26598fa1d1e:0

value
22127061
script pubkey
OP_0 OP_PUSHBYTES_20 c7b604fff901debc658cf057184ca6ad9864f9d8
address
ltc1qc7mqflleq80tcevv7pt3sn9x4kvxf7wcuq63ns
transaction
1821e5876ce1008b78fe325319ba79fdd7ed5f926a4b7334c25ad26598fa1d1e
spent
true